Specifications
  • Size: 265mm x 165mm x 10.5mm
  • Transverse Strength: 1190N
  • Water Absorption: 3.9%
  • Frost Resistance: Meets BS EN 539-2 Method E
  • Impermeability: Meets BS EN 1304 Category 1
  • Weight per Tile: 1.06kg
  • Weight per Pack: 1.34 tonnes (including packaging)
  • Number of Tiles per Pack: 1260

Applications
Creasing tiles are versatile and can be used for traditional tile corbelling, verge tile undercloaking, wall cappings, copings, drip courses for window sills, and chimney detailing. They are suitable for creating architectural details such as decorative quoins and arches.

Installation Guidelines
Creasing tiles should be laid in courses with a broken bond, a minimum lap of 75mm, and maximum joint widths of 10mm. They should be bedded in a mortar mix of 1:1/4:3 cement, lime, and sand. Cutting should be done using a mechanical disc cutter, adhering to Health & Safety regulations.

Product Features
Acme creasing tiles are single cambered clay plain tiles without nail holes or nibs. They offer outstanding durability, low water absorption, and high frost resistance, making them suitable for challenging applications like freestanding walls and parapets. Available in Red Smooth, they provide excellent weathering properties and fine architectural detail when used with brick and stone.

Creasing tiles have a variety of uses from traditional tile corbelling to verge tile undercloaking, wall cappings and copings, drip courses for window sills and chimney detailing. Technical data* Size (l x w x t) There are no standards which cover creasing tiles, but Marley Eternit clay creasing tiles meet BS EN 1304 ‘Clay roofing tiles and fittings – Product definitions and specifications’ in terms of strength and water absorption.
